Therapeutic Gases in Biomedicine: Updates on Nitric Oxide and Beyond

open access: yesAdvanced Science, Volume 13, Issue 23, 23 April 2026.
Therapeutic gases, including NO, CO, H2S, H2, CO2, O2, and Xe, play vital roles in cellular signaling and repair. This review highlights the emerging carriers and delivery systems that enable controlled, localized gas release for diagnostic and therapeutic applications.

Enquiries to Tox Info Suisse involving food supplements, slimming foods and foods for athletes 2020 – 2024

open access: yesFood Risk Assess Europe, Volume 4, Issue 2, April 2026.
Abstract Between January 2020 and December 2024, the Swiss poison information centre Tox Suisse responded to 1'303 enquiries relating to cases of poisoning or suspected poisoning involving food supplements, slimming foods and sports nutrition foods. The number of enquiries increased over the reporting period, and also compared with previous years.

Stereoselective Bio‐Organocatalytic Cascade to Chiral Amides as Active Pharmaceutical Ingredient Intermediates Using ω‐Transaminase and Choline Chloride Under Microwave Irradiation

open access: yesChemSusChem, Volume 19, Issue 6, 27 March 2026.
Amide bond formation is central to active pharmaceutical ingredient (API) synthesis. A bio‐organocatalytic cascade is reported, merging stereoselective ω‐transaminase (ω‐TA) transamination in neat organic solvent with choline chloride‐mediated amidation under solvent‐free microwave conditions.
